// WIKI_ROLE_MATRIX: canonical role map for Brindlewiki.
// Covered in weekly sync: editors inherit viewer perms, admins do not
// auto-inherit editor (by design, per the Quillmark audit).
// Changing this constant requires a cache flush on both render nodes,
// otherwise stale ACLs persist up to 15 minutes. Do not hand-edit in
// prod; update via the permset pipeline. Any mismatch between this map
// and the permset export is a release blocker. The build that last
// regenerated this matrix is recorded below.

session token of kahog-bahif = htk9_f63daec35

## Break-Glass Access — Contrast Audit Tooling

The Larkmoor color-contrast accessibility audit runs inside the Huewarden pipeline, which is normally restricted to the a11y working group. If audit results must be pulled during an incident and no group member is reachable, break-glass access is permitted. Log the access in the Huewarden register within 24 hours. The break-glass prompt requires the recovery passphrase recorded below.

vault phrase of yaguf-hahaf = druath-holix

**Ticket: Signature check failing on Fieldnote offline sync**

The Fieldnote survey app rejects offline bundles after last night's release; verification fails before payloads unpack, so surveyors in the Darrow pilot can't sync. Logs point to a stale verifier baked into build 5.2.1. Please re-sign the offline bundle and redeploy. For reference, the current signing key is below.

deploy key for fadup-hadug: bky6_Zp89hs

Ticket: Pinpointly autocomplete widget failing on partner environments.

Summary: several plugin authors reported that the address autocomplete widget returns empty suggestion lists on sandbox tenants. Root cause: the sandbox environment file was copied from the demo tenant and points at the retired Harlowe suggestion endpoint, and the request signing step was never configured at all. Fix: update the endpoint to the current suggestion host as documented in the plugin guide, then set the signing credential on the line immediately below.

secret setting of tafog-fawef: COURIER_KEY5=230ef